Consultancy

I have been offering consultancy services to composers and producers working to picture or on commercial recording projects since 1989.

Specializing in Apple computers and also offering support for Windows machines, I can advise and help with all your specialized computing needs for music and audio and can also advise on a wide range of popular analogue and digital audio equipment.

Digital audio workstations, Digital mixing consoles, Outboard equipment, Drum Machines, Samplers & Synthesizers, personal computers and software packages - there is a dazzling array of these on offer these days. I offer a truly independent source of advice and help with all of these.

You can come to my studio for advice during weekdays, evenings or weekends. I also do callouts to recording studios, film or TV sessions.

Clients

Corporate clients include BBC Online, Apple Computers, Islington's ARTEC, Wolverhampton's Media Forge, Glamorgan University, Surrey University and others.

Individual clients include producers Phil Harding, Mitch Easter, John Leckie, Mike Howlett, Richard Burgess, Gus Dudgeon, Robin Millar, and Tim Simenon; film composers Ryuichi Sakamoto, Richard Horowitz, David Arnold, Mike Batt, John Cameron, Francis Shaw; TV composers Barry Stoller (Match of the Day), Roddy Mathews, Simon Brint (London's Burning); arrangers Gil Goldstein, Jeremy Lubbock and Richard Niles; bands and artists including The Shamen and Nitin Sawhney.
